February 2025: Lyrical Analysis of Savage Garden’s – “Hold Me”

"Hold Me" by Savage Garden presents a poignant exploration of vulnerability in relationships. Darren Hayes candidly acknowledges his role in the conflict between him and his partner, reflecting on how they arrived at this tumultuous point. With heartfelt sincerity, he pleads for them to abandon their defenses, embrace forgiveness, and reopen their hearts to one another, tenderly asking his partner to "hold me."
